Re: The need for Testsuite: autopkgtest in debian/control



On Sun, 2021-03-14 at 19:54 +0100, Paul Gevers wrote:
> How about:
> To allow test execution environments to discover packages which
> provide tests, their source packages need to have a Testsuite: header
> containing autopkgtest (or a value like autopkgtest-pkg-perl, see
> below) in their control file (.dsc). Multiple values get comma
> separated, as usual in control files. This tag is added automatically
> by dpkg-source version 1.17.11 or later, so normally you don't need
> to worry about this field.

I think that's perfect, and indeed, to address the subject line, it
appears that adding Testsuite: autopkgtest to debian/control is not
necessary. The appropriate fields get put in the .dsc automagically.
